Abstract
A simplified manufacturing process and the resultant bifacial solar cell (BSC) are provided, the simplified manufacturing process reducing manufacturing costs. The BSC includes an active region located on the front surface of the substrate, formed for example by a phosphorous diffusion step. The back surface includes a doped region, the doped region having the same conductivity as the substrate but with a higher doping level. Contact grids are formed, for example by screen printing. Front junction isolation is accomplished using a laser scribe.
